    Attack the block – How a security researcher cracked 70% of urban WiFi networks in one hit

    A vulnerability, discovered by Hashcat’s lead developer Jens “atom” Steube, is at the heart of the attack. This bug can be exploited to retrieve PMKID hashes to crack network passwords.
